Lophomyrtus ‘Red Dragon’
An Evergreen shrub. Small Leaves, Olive Green young growth Maturing to Deep red/purple. Approximately 1.5m tall in 5 years. Situate in sun or partial shade, in a sheltered spot. Keep in moist but well drained soil.
